how can I force a landlord to get rid of bed bugs in apartment complex?

Bedbugs are a problem, and many landlords claim they are there because of the tenants. If your unit is not the only one with a problem and you can't get any other tenants to collaborate with you, you should have the help of an attorney because you may only be able to report this to your local building department as a code violation and get your landlord cited, and/or give notice to your landlord under Illinois law and if not taken care of within the allowed time you may have to pay for this to be taken care of and deduct it from rent (up to the allowed amount), and/or you may wind up having to throw out certain things (mattress...) and you wind up with an insurance claim, and/or your landlord will then try to not renew you or evict you and you have to defend a "retaliatory" eviction. Get some legal help and see if other tenants will band together with you.
